     39   1.1   thorpej /*
     40   1.1   thorpej  * Device driver for the AMD Elan SC520 System Controller.  This attaches
     41   1.1   thorpej  * where the "pchb" driver might normally attach, and provides support for
     42   1.1   thorpej  * extra features on the SC520, such as the watchdog timer and GPIO.
     43   1.1   thorpej  *
     44   1.1   thorpej  * Information about the GP bus echo bug work-around is from code posted
     45   1.1   thorpej  * to the "soekris-tech" mailing list by Jasper Wallace.
     46   1.1   thorpej  */

    353   1.1   thorpej 	/*
    354   1.1   thorpej 	 * SC520 rev A1 has a bug that affects the watchdog timer.  If
    355   1.1   thorpej 	 * the GP bus echo mode is enabled, writing to the watchdog control
    356   1.1   thorpej 	 * register is blocked.
    357   1.1   thorpej 	 *
    358   1.1   thorpej 	 * The BIOS in some systems (e.g. the Soekris net4501) enables
    359   1.1   thorpej 	 * GP bus echo for various reasons, so we need to switch it off
    360   1.1   thorpej 	 * when we talk to the watchdog timer.
    361   1.1   thorpej 	 *
    362   1.1   thorpej 	 * XXX The step 1.1 (B1?) in my Soekris net4501 also has this
    363   1.1   thorpej 	 * XXX problem, so we'll just enable it for all Elan SC520s
    364   1.8    keihan 	 * XXX for now.  --thorpej (at) NetBSD.org
    365   1.1   thorpej 	 */
    366   1.1   thorpej 	if (1 || rev == ((PRODID_ELAN_SC520 << REVID_PRODID_SHIFT) |
    367   1.1   thorpej 		    (0 << REVID_MAJSTEP_SHIFT) | (1)))
    368   1.1   thorpej 		sc->sc_echobug = 1;
